TDP opines that YS Vijayamma should be held in contempt of court for filing a petition in Supreme Court, seeking a change in the bench hearing Naidu’s case.
The Telugu Desam Party (TDP) on Tuesday requested the High Court to make a serious note of the charges Pulivendula MLA YS Vijayamma allegedly levelled in the petition she filed in the Supreme Court, stating that her actions amounted to contempt of court.
Vijayamma had filed a petition in seeking a change in the bench hearing the case on TDP president Chandrababu Naidu's alleged illegally amassed assets.
Talking to reporters at the NTR Trust Bhavan, TDP floor leader in the state legislative council Dadi Veerabhadra Rao stated that Vijayamma's allegations amounted to contempt of court. He said that it was wrong on the part of the YSR Congress Party leader to raise suspicions on the credibility of the High Court's judges.
He demanded that the High Court take up the matter suo motto and initiate action against Vijayamma, holding her in contempt of court. He also demanded that action be taken against Kadapa MP YS Jaganmohan Reddy who he suspects directed this move.
Veerabhadra Rao also accused Jagan and former Chief Minister YS Rajasekhara Reddy of looting the state. He alleged that the father-son duo looted the public by treating the state government as their private company.
"While YSR acted as the chairman, Jagan took on the role of Managing Director, and together they looted the state," he charged. (INN)
